Hard seat
The Hard seat (Chinese: 硬座; pinyin: yìng zuò), abbreviated YZ, is the cheapest class of seating in China Railway. It is available on non-high-speed trains. Hard seat derives its name from the hard, wooden seats in the Mao era on regular passenger trains. Modern "hard seats", however, are upholstered. Each carriage provides the most basic services common to all Chinese trains, namely toilets, wash basins and a boiling water dispenser.
